All the "morning after pill" is, is just a higher than normal dose of regular hormonal birth control pills. The side effects are worse, so anyone who was inclined to use it for their primary method of birth control, would be better off just getting a regular prescription.

I was told by my doctor that the I.U.D. is only really suitable for people in a low-risk of STD monogamous relationship because if you get an infection it can become a very serious problem.
